Temps d'exécution d'un processus (c/linux)

davidauche Messages postés 150 Date d'inscription jeudi 20 mars 2003 Statut Membre Dernière intervention 8 janvier 2008 - 3 janv. 2005 à 15:43
alimustapha88 Messages postés 2 Date d'inscription jeudi 4 juin 2009 Statut Membre Dernière intervention 6 juin 2009 - 6 juin 2009 à 16:21
bonjour a tt monde,
comment calculer le temps d'exécution d'un processus en c sous linux!?
j'essaie avec time et times + struct tms marche pas! tjrs me donne 0 pourtant je met sleep(20) et +, le processus attends 20 s mais apres m'affiche 0 en utilisant times!
qlqn deja essayer faire ça? le processus est cree par fork
merci d'avance

2 réponses

garslouche Messages postés 583 Date d'inscription mardi 26 novembre 2002 Statut Membre Dernière intervention 29 mai 2015 1
3 janv. 2005 à 16:12
La commande UNIX time permet de faire ce que tu dis.

Sinon si tu veux le coder toi même, tu peux utiliser ftime

On ne force pas une curiosité, on l'éveille.
.................................................Daniel Pennac
0
alimustapha88 Messages postés 2 Date d'inscription jeudi 4 juin 2009 Statut Membre Dernière intervention 6 juin 2009
6 juin 2009 à 16:21
<img src="file:///C:/DOCUME%7E1/UTILIS%7E1/LOCALS%7E1/Temp/moz-screenshot-2.j
0
Rejoignez-nous